Steps to apply for USA citizenship
Applying for USA citizenship is a significant step after obtaining permanent residency through the Gold Card Visa. The process may seem daunting, but breaking it down into manageable steps can help ease the transition to becoming a citizen.
Check Eligibility
The first step in the application process is to ensure you meet all eligibility criteria. This includes being a permanent resident for at least five years, or three years if you are married to a U.S. citizen. You must also demonstrate good moral character and show basic proficiency in English.
Gather Required Documents
Next, you will need to collect important documents, such as:
- Form N-400, Application for Naturalization.
- Copies of your green card and other identification.
- Proof of residency and marital status if applicable.
Having these documents organized is crucial, as it can streamline the application process and avoid delays.
Submit Your Application
Once you have gathered all necessary documents, you can submit your Form N-400 either online or by mail. Be sure to pay the required filing fee, which varies depending on your situation. Keep a copy of everything you submit for your records.
Attend the Biometrics Appointment
After your application is received, you will be scheduled for a biometrics appointment. At this appointment, they will take your fingerprints, photograph, and signature. This step is essential for background checks.
In addition to these steps, you will also have an interview with a USCIS officer. During this interview, you will be asked about your application and your understanding of U.S. history and government. Preparing for this interview is vital for a successful application.
